×
Tsushima brown frog

Tsushima brown frog

Amphibian
The Tsushima brown frog or Tsushima leopard frog is a species of frog in the family Ranidae. It is endemic to the Tsushima Island, Japan. This species is common and occurs in forests and streams from lowland to hilly areas. Breeding takes place in... Wikipedia